PDA

View Full Version : Error creating SYMPA rpm


jreg2k
29th November 2010, 08:38 AM
Hi everybody,

i want to build a rpm for the SYMPA mailing list manager.
I can build the rpm but this command :

yum localinstall sympa-6.1.1-el5.x86_64.rpm

give me this errror :

sympa-6.1.1-el5.x86_64 from /sympa-6.1.1-el5.x86_64 has depsolving problems
--> Missing Dependency: perl(SympaTransport) is needed by package sympa-6.1.1-el5.x86_64 (/sympa-6.1.1-el5.x86_64)
Error: Missing Dependency: perl(SympaTransport) is needed by package sympa-6.1.1-el5.x86_64 (/sympa-6.1.1-el5.x86_64)


SympaTransport is a perl package embedded in the sympa-6.1.1-el5.x86_64 package.

Can anyone help me ?

leigh123linux
29th November 2010, 08:47 AM
Try adding something like this to your spec file


Provides: perl(SympaTransport)


https://fedoraproject.org/wiki/Packaging/Perl#Perl_Requires_and_Provides

jreg2k
29th November 2010, 09:18 AM

Thanks, now i can install the package without errror message.